世界のアレルギー治療市場は、2023年に250億3,000万米ドルに達し、2031年には380億4,000万米ドルに達すると予測され、予測期間2024年~2031年のCAGRは5.4%で成長する見込みです。

アレルギーとは、アレルゲンとして知られる通常は無害な化学物質に対する免疫系の過敏反応です。これらの反応は、免疫系がこれらの無害な化学物質を脅威として誤って認識し、過剰な免疫学的反応が生じることで生じる。アレルギー治療には、アレルギー反応の症状を管理し、重症度を下げるための治療法が数多く含まれています。主なアプローチには、アレルゲンの回避、薬物療法、免疫療法などがあります。

世界中でアレルギーの有病率が増加していることが、予測期間中の市場を牽引しています。有病率の増加により、治療に対する需要が増加し、それが市場を促進します。例えば、Global Allergy and Airways Patient Platformによると、アレルギー疾患の世界の有病率は先進国と発展途上国の両方で急速に増加しています。アレルギー疾患の世界的有病率は着実に増加しており、現在、世界人口の約30~40%が1つ以上のアレルギー疾患に苦しんでいます。

市場力学:

促進要因

世界のアレルギー有病率の増加

世界のアレルギー治療市場は、アレルギーの有病率の増加によって大きく牽引されています。喘息やアレルギー性鼻炎などの呼吸器アレルギー、食物アレルギー、皮膚アレルギーなど、アレルギー疾患は世界中で増加傾向にあります。この急増は、人々がより多くのアレルゲンにさらされるようになった公害の増加、都市化、ライフスタイルの変化などの環境的原因によるものと考えられます。

さらに、世界保健機関(WHO)の統計によると、世界中で数億人が鼻炎に苦しみ、3億人以上が喘息にかかっていると推定されており、これらの人々とその家族の生活の質を低下させ、社会の社会経済的福祉に悪影響を及ぼしています。米国アレルギー喘息免疫学会によると、世界中の学童の1つ以上の一般的なアレルゲンに対する感作率は、現在40%から50%に近づいています。世界全体では、18歳から44歳の25.7%が季節性アレルギーを持っていると報告されています。

さらに、World Allergy Organization Journalによれば、花粉症としても知られるアレルギー性鼻炎は、先進国、発展途上国を問わず、世界的に公衆衛生上の重大な問題です。世界的に、アレルギー性鼻炎は4億人以上が罹患しており、有病率は成人で10%から30%、小児では40%以上です。アレルギーの有病率の増加により、アレルギー治療治療薬の需要が増加しており、アレルギー治療市場を牽引しています。

アレルギー治療薬に伴う副作用

アレルギー治療薬に関連する副作用などの要因が市場を阻害すると予想されます。抗ヒスタミン薬は、眠気、口渇、目のかすみ、排尿困難、頭痛、めまい、気分が悪くなる、下痢などの副作用を引き起こします。充血除去薬は、睡眠障害、頭痛、血圧上昇、イライラなどの副作用を引き起こします。薬物アレルギーの大部分は治療可能であるが、時に重篤な喘息、アナフィラキシー、死亡を引き起こすことがあります。こうした副作用は市場の妨げとなり、アレルギー治療市場の抑制要因となっています。

Overview

The global allergy treatment market reached US$ 25.03 billion in 2023 and is expected to reach US$ 38.04 billion by 2031, growing at a CAGR of 5.4% during the forecast period 2024-2031.

Allergy is a hypersensitive reaction of the immune system to normally harmless chemicals known as allergens. These reactions arise when the immune system incorrectly perceives these harmless chemicals as threats, resulting in an excessive immunological response. Allergy treatment includes a number of treatments for managing symptoms and lowering the severity of allergic reactions. The primary approaches include allergen avoidance, usage of medication, and immunotherapy.

The increasing prevalence of allergies across the globe drives the market over the forecast period. Due to increasing prevalence, the demand for the treatment increases which propels the market. For instance, according to the Global Allergy and Airways Patient Platform, The global prevalence of allergy disorders is rapidly increasing in both developed and developing countries. The global prevalence of allergic disorders has steadily increased, with approximately 30-40% of the world's population now suffering from one or more allergic conditions.

Market Dynamics: Drivers

Increasing prevalence of allergies across the globe

The global allergy treatment market is majorly driven by the increasing prevalence of allergies. Allergic disorders are on the rise worldwide, including respiratory allergies (such as asthma and allergic rhinitis), food allergies, and skin allergies. This surge can be attributed to environmental causes such as increased pollution, urbanization, and lifestyle changes that expose people to more allergens.

Moreover, according to World Health Organization (WHO) statistics, hundreds of millions of people worldwide suffer from rhinitis, and more than 300 million are estimated to have asthma, reducing the quality of life for these people and their families and negatively impacting society's socioeconomic welfare. According to the American Academy of Allergy, Asthma & Immunology, Sensitization rates to one or more common allergens among schoolchildren worldwide are now approaching 40%-50%. Globally, 25.7% of persons aged 18 to 44 reported having a seasonal allergy.

Moreover, according to the World Allergy Organization Journal, allergic rhinitis, also known as hay fever, is a significant public health concern worldwide, affecting both developed and developing countries. Globally, allergic rhinitis affects more than 400 million people, with prevalence rates between 10% and 30% among adults and over 40% among children. Due to the increasing prevalence of allergies, the demand for allergy treatment medication has increased and it drives the allergy treatment market.

Side effects associated with allergy treatment drugs

Factors such as side effects associated with allergy treatment drugs are expected to hamper the market. The antihistamines cause side effects such as drowsiness, dry mouth, blurred vision, difficulty urinating, headaches, dizziness, feeling sick, and diarrhea. The decongestants cause side effects such as trouble sleeping, headaches, increased blood pressure, and irritability. The majority of drug allergies are treatable, although they can occasionally cause severe asthma, anaphylaxis, or death. These side effects hamper the market and act as a restraint for the allergy treatment market.

Segment Analysis

The global allergy treatment market is segmented based on allergy type, treatment type, distribution channel, and region.

Allergy Type:

Asthma is expected to dominate the global allergy treatment market share.

The asthma segment holds a major portion of the global allergy treatment market share and is expected to continue to hold a significant portion of the global allergy treatment market share during the forecast period. The increasing prevalence of asthma makes asthma the most dominating segment in the global allergy treatment market. As the asthma prevalence increases, the demand for treatment medication increases and leads to market growth.

For instance, according to the Global Initiative for Asthma, Asthma is one of the most common chronic non-communicable diseases, affecting over 260 million people and accounting for over 450000 deaths annually worldwide, the majority of which are preventable.

Rhinitis segment is fastest growing segment in global allergy treatment market.

The rhinitis segment is the fastest-growing segment in the global allergy treatment market share during the forecast period. The gradual increase of rhinitis these days makes rhinitis the fastest-growing segment in the global allergy treatment market.

For instance, according to the World Allergy Organization Journal, allergic rhinitis affects more than 400 million people, with prevalence rates between 10% and 30% among adults and over 40% among children.

Treatment Type:

Anti-allergy drugs segment is expected to dominate the global allergy treatment market share.

The integrated monitoring systems segment holds a major portion of the global allergy treatment market share and is expected to continue to hold a significant portion of the global allergy treatment market share during the forecast period.

Anti-allergy drugs are used to treat symptoms caused by allergic reactions. These reactions happen when the immune system overreacts to normally harmless chemicals called allergens, which include pollen, pet dander, and certain foods. When an allergen is encountered, the immune system releases molecules like histamine, causing symptoms such as sneezing, itching, and nasal congestion. The anti-allergy drugs are expected to dominate the market due to their versatility and efficiency in reducing allergies.

Immunotherapy segment is the fastest growing segment in the global allergy treatment market share.

The immunotherapy features segment is the fastest growing segment in the global allergy treatment market share. The increasing awareness among people regarding immunotherapy and increased research activities make immunotherapy the fastest growing segment.

Immunotherapy has emerged as a key strategy in allergy treatment, with the goal of altering the immune system's response to allergens substances that cause allergic reactions. Unlike standard allergy drugs, which only treat symptoms, immunotherapy aims to target the root problem by gradually desensitizing the immune system to specific allergens.

For instance, in October 2024, Curex announced the launch of its unique at-home Sublingual Immunotherapy (SLIT) program for food allergies. This new service seeks to enable people with food allergies to safely and conveniently complete clinical desensitization at home.

Geographical Analysis

North America is expected to hold a significant position in the global allergy treatment market share.

North America region is expected to hold the largest market share over the forecast period. The rising incidence of chronic diseases, and recent launches, in this region, help to propel the market. The presence of top players, the increasing prevalence of allergies, and recent launches and approvals in the North American market helped to propel the market in this region.

For instance, in August 2024, The United States Food and Drug Administration (FDA) approved the first nasal spray for treating anaphylaxis, a severe and life-threatening allergic reaction that requires prompt medical attention, as well as an injection of epinephrine, a hormone shot that fights the allergen. The increasing prevalence of allergies is also one of the major driving factors. For instance, according to the American Academy of Allergy, Asthma & Immunology, roughly 7.8% of people 18 and over in the U.S. have hay fever.

Moreover, according to the American College of Allergy, Asthma & Immunology, asthma and allergic illnesses, such as allergic rhinitis (hay fever), food allergies, and eczema, affect people of all ages throughout the United States. Asthma affects more than 24 million individuals in the United States, including over 4.6 million children.

Asia Pacific is growing at the fastest pace in the global allergy treatment market

Asia Pacific region is expected to grow at the fastest pace over the forecast period. The increasing prevalence of allergies and increased research and development activities of various products help drive the market in this region.

For instance, according to the National Institute of Health, Asthma is estimated to affect 37.5 million people in India, and recent research shows that the prevalence of allergic rhinitis and asthma is increasing. Approximately 40-50% of pediatric asthma cases in India are uncontrolled or severe. Due to increases in allergies, the demand for allergy treatment is increasing day by day making this region the fastest-growing region in the forecast period.

Key Developments

  • In February 2024, the U.S. Food and Drug Administration approved Xolair (omalizumab) injection for immunoglobulin E-mediated food allergy in certain adults and children 1 year or older for the reduction of allergic reactions (Type I), including reducing the risk of anaphylaxis, that may occur with accidental exposure to one or more foods.
